BBQ Meatballs
6 servings
servings15 minutes
active time1 hour
total timeIngredients
1 1/2 lb. ground beef
3/4 c. oats
1 c. milk
1/2 c. finely minced onion, divided
1 1/2 tsp. salt
Plenty of ground black pepper, to taste
1 c. all-purpose flour
Canola oil, for browning
1 c. ketchup
2 tbsp. sugar
3 tbsp. white vinegar
2 tbsp. Worcestershire sauce
1 dash Tabasco
Directions
Preheat oven to 350°F.
In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, oats, milk, 3 tablespoons of onion, salt, and pepper. Roll into medium-small balls and place on a baking sheet. Place the sheet in the freezer for 5 minutes.
Remove the meatballs from the freezer and immediately dredge in the flour.
In a skillet, heat a few tablespoons of canola oil over medium heat.
Fry the meatballs until just brown. Place into a baking dish.
In a medium bowl, combine the ketchup, sugar, v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, Tabasco, and remaining 5 tablespoons onion. Pour over the meatballs and bake at for 45 minutes. Serve with egg noodles, mashed potatoes, or crusty French bread.
